Significance of Correct Stance



Appropriate stance is vital in maintaining a healthy back and protecting against pain. When you rest or stand with excellent pose, your spinal column is in positioning, minimizing pressure on your muscles, tendons, and joints. This alignment allows the body to disperse weight evenly, avoiding excessive stress on particular areas that can lead to pain and pain. By keeping your back effectively lined up, you can also enhance your breathing and food digestion, as slouching can compress body organs and restrict their capability.

Common Postural Mistakes



When it comes to maintaining excellent stance, many people unknowingly make common errors that can contribute to back pain and pain. Among the most widespread errors is slouching or stooping over while sitting or standing. This setting places too much stress on the spine and can result in muscle mass discrepancies and pain in the long run.

Another usual blunder is overarching the reduced back, which can squash the all-natural contour of the spine and trigger discomfort. Furthermore, crossing legs while resting might really feel comfortable, yet it can create an inequality in the hips and hips, resulting in postural concerns.

Making use of a cushion that's as well soft or also firm while sleeping can also impact your positioning and contribute to pain in the back. Last but not least, frequently craning your neck to look at displays or readjusting your position regularly can stress the neck and shoulders. Being mindful of these common postural blunders can assist you keep much better positioning and lower the danger of pain in the back.

Tips for Correcting Positioning



To improve your placement and reduce back pain, it's essential to focus on making small modifications throughout your daily routine. Start by being mindful of your position. When resting, guarantee your feet are level on the floor, your back is straight, and your shoulders are kicked back. Prevent slouching or leaning to one side. Usage ergonomic chairs or pillows to support your reduced back.



When standing, distribute your weight evenly on both feet, maintain your knees somewhat curved, and embed your hips. Involve your core muscle mass to support your spinal column.
